Conflict is an inevitable part of life, originating in a variety of situations. When disagreements escalate and dialogue breaks down, it can be difficult to find a solution that satisfies all parties involved. Fortunately, effective mediation services offer a constructive method to navigate conflict and obtain mutually beneficial outcomes. A skilled mediator acts as a neutral third party, facilitating open and honest discussion between conflicting parties. Through active listening, empathy, and well-thought-out questioning, mediators help individuals identify common ground, explore possibilities, and ultimately compromise on a resolution that addresses the underlying needs of all involved.

In today's fast-paced world, disputes are inevitable. However, resorting to court-based legal proceedings can be costly. Fortunately,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) offer a range of constructive options for resolving conflicts in a collaborative manner. ADR encompasses a variety of techniques, including arbitration. These methods enable parties to communicate their differences directly, fostering understanding and leading to satisfying solutions. By embracing ADR, individuals and entities can reduce the negative consequences of litigation while maintaining relationships.
- Negotiation involves parties personally discussing their disputes and working together to reach a win-win solution.
- Mediation utilizes a neutral third party, the mediator, who facilitates the communication between parties to arrive at common ground and resolve their differences.
- Arbitration involves a neutral third party, the arbitrator, who hears evidence and arguments from both sides and makes a binding decision that is legally legitimate.
